Grant CommentsThe antenna(s) used for this transmitter must be fix-mounted on outdoor permanent structures with a separation distance of at least 2 meters from all persons and must not be co-located or operating in conjunction with any other antenna or transmitter. Users and installers must be provided with antenna installation and transmitter operating requirements for satisfying RF exposure compliance. Professional installation of this device is required.
